A paper on the prospects for increasing the consumption of shellfish may be over-optimistic, argues Dr Martin Jaffa in his latest Comment article for Fish Farmer.

Scientists at the the Department of Zoology of the University of Cambridge have examined ways to encourage the British public to eat more bivalve shellfish – a product which is arguably better for the environment. But can consumers be persuaded to change their ways? Read Martin Jaffa’s article, starting on page 32 of Fish Farmer’s July magazine, available here.
